Μία χελιδόνα δεν φέρνει την άνοιξη

Attributed to Aristotle in the Nicomachean Ethics: 'One swallow does not make a summer.' The Greek original uses 'spring' (anoixi) rather than 'summer,' reflecting the Mediterranean climate where spring's arrival is the major seasonal transition. Still used daily in modern Greek.
